Surgical Technologist jobs in Columbus, GA

Surgical Technologist assists medical team with preparations for surgical procedures and during the procedure. Prepares equipment, instruments, supplies, operating room, and patients and ensure sterile field. Being a Surgical Technologist coordinates preparation or disposal of specimens and delivery to laboratory according to procedures. Maintains inventory of sterile supplies. Additionally, Surgical Technologist may assist in patient transport. Requires completion of surgical technologist training course. Requires a high school diploma. Requires CPR certification.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Surgical Technologist works under moderate supervision. Gaining or has attained full proficiency in a specific area of discipline. To be a Surgical Technologist typically requires 1-3 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Position Goal

    The Surgical Technologist (Scrub Tech) functions under the supervision of a Registered Nurse (RN) and performs delegated functions such as planning, preparing and setting up for cases, and managing supplies and equipment. The work that is performed is done under the established policies and procedures of the institution and according to the experience and scope of educational requirements of the individual and applicable legal guidelines. The Scrub Tech will be expected to anticipate the needs of the patient and physician and make decisions within the scope of their practice.

    Position Responsibilities:

    CLINICAL:

    • Prepare and provide sterile supplies, instruments and equipment during surgical procedure.

    • Maintain the sterile environment/technique.

    • Maintain control over all "countables" during surgery.

    • Ensure proper functioning of all equipment prior to use intraoperatively. Verify with the circulator that all required instruments, supplies, and implants are accounted for before the start of surgery.

    • Maintain knowledge and follow all Policies and Procedures of the department.

    • Function within the scope of Certification.

    • Follow OR policies & procedures for "turnover" between cases, while maintaining efficiency.

    • Demonstrate ability to follow Universal Precautions, wearing personal protection equipment, works safely, and treats instruments and equipment with respect.

    PATIENT SAFETY

    • Comply with surgical site verification and time out policies.

    • Review the planned procedure.

    • Verify all equipment is functioning and inspect for safety prior to use.

    • Complete all counts accurately.

    • Verify the sterility of all items prior to introduction onto the sterile field.

    • Monitor the sterile field for any breaks or potential breaks in sterility.

Columbus is one of Georgia's three Fall Line Cities, along with Augusta and Macon. The Fall Line is where the hilly lands of the Piedmont plateau meet the flat terrain of the coastal plain. As such, Columbus has a varied landscape of rolling hills on the north side and flat plains on the south. The fall line causes rivers in the area to decline rapidly towards sea level. Textile mills were established here in the 19th and early 20th centuries to take advantage of the water power from the falls. Columbus was developed along the Chattahoochee River.
